Abstract: | The profiles of the resonance lines of Caii have been studied in two large disk flares and in the surrounding plage. In the brightest portions of the flares no self-reversal in the central emission core was detected; self-reversed cores were present in the less bright portions of the flares. We find that as the intensity of the emission core increases the separation of the H2 and K2 peaks decreases monotonically, becoming unobservable at intensities near to 0.90 the local continuum. Possible reasons for the behavior of the H and K lines in flares are considered. It is suggested that the largest density enhancements in flares are found near the strongest magnetic field. |
